And they call it puppy love: couple move out of London in search of more space for a dog

SJP Case Study

Having lived near Wandsworth Common in south-west London for 5 years, operations consultant, Alexandra and chartered governance professional, Antony, found their ideal home at St James’ Park - Countryside’s popular new neighbourhood in Bishop’s Stortford, Hertfordshire - where they began a new chapter of their lives with the newest member of their family, Old English Sheepdog x Poodle puppy, Otis.

An abundance of greenspace and walks to explore nearby

With Alexandra’s father living in Bishop’s Stortford, the pair were familiar with the local area and decided it was the perfect place to settle down and raise their much longed-for puppy.

Antony says: “We always knew we wanted to get a dog and whenever we visited Alex’s dad, we always commented on how much we loved Bishop’s Stortford. There’s so much countryside to explore and some beautiful walks for dog owners. The town itself is also not too overcrowded - there’s lots of things to do and see, including a great range of restaurants and cafés. I grew up in a market town in Lincolnshire that was not too dissimilar plus, here, we also noticed there’s a large community who have also moved out of London, so we felt we would have things in common with our neighbours.”

Offering the best of town and country living

St James’ Park will eventually deliver over 750 new homes, alongside community facilities and green open space. Having purchased their dream home, Alexandra and Antony are looking forward to seeing how the development and community grows over the next few years.

Alexandra says: “It feels like it’s going to be a really lovely neighbourhood. The landscaping has been thoughtfully done and there are plans for a primary and secondary school here, which is nice to know for the future.”

Antony adds: “Although we have our own private space, it’s also nice to have neighbours close by and to feel part of a community.”

Located within the commuter belt, Bishop’s Stortford boasts excellent transport connections, providing great access into central London and beyond.

Alexandra says: “It was the perfect location for us both in terms of visiting my family, but also for our work. St James’ Park is very close to Bishop’s Stortford Station, so we can get to London Liverpool Street direct in less than 40 minutes. Stansted Airport is also nearby which makes going abroad also very easy.”
